A BILL FOR AN ACT
RELATING TO EDUCATION.
BE IT
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F HAWAII:
Section 1. The legislature finds that alternative learning centers in the department of education help to support educating students who are challenged by factors outside of the classroom. This measure would support those students by offering a safe space program within alternative learning centers that would provide twenty-four hours per day seven days per week emergency crisis services.
The purpose of this Act is to establish a safe space program within alternative learning centers in the department of education to support students by providing twenty-four hours per day seven days per week emergency crisis services.
SECTION 2. There is appropriated out of the general revenues of the State of Hawaii the sum of $ or so much thereof as may be necessary for fiscal year 2020-2021 to establish a safe space program within alternative learning centers in the department of education to support students by providing twenty-four hours per day seven days per week emergency crisis services.
The sum appropriated shall be expended by the department of human services for the purposes of this Act.
SECTION 3. This Act shall take effect on July 1, 2020.
